Chiesa Parrocchiale San Lorenzo Martire
This church, founded in the 12th century, is significant for its rich history and cultural value. Have you explored such an ancient structure before?
Founded in 1123 by local religious leaders, this church serves as a symbol of faith within the Bergamo community. Its Romanesque architecture and intricate frescoes reveal a blend of historical artistry and spiritual devotion. The building has undergone several restorations, preserving its original charm while adapting to modern needs.
